Who We Are
We are a local nonprofit that walks beside families who have children with special needs and other unique challenges.
Our mission
ETHAN Project of Texas helps families feel seen, supported,
and included in everyday life at school, home, church, and in the community.
We focus on practical help and trauma‑informed care so families can thrive, not
just get by.
What We Do
School and co‑op support
We partner with homeschool families and co‑ops to provide
special education support so students with different needs can learn alongside
their peers.
Volunteers help us welcome families, set up learning spaces, assist during
classes and activities, and keep things running smoothly for students and
teachers.
Family and community events
We host sensory‑friendly family days, camps, and community
events that help families feel included and cared for.Memory
Volunteers greet guests, help children during games and crafts, support parents
who need a break, and make sure our events are safe, calm, and fun for everyone
